Quote from: Kernel;778232
So is there a definitive number how many X-1000's are in the wild and is there a breakdown by geography?  I'm curious to know how proliferated the latest hardware is.


Of course the numbers exist, but whilst the X1000 was made with the remaining few Amiga enthusiasts in mind, none can be trusted with specific sales figures.

Between 300 and a 1000? So it could equally be 333 or 999, the latter being three times the former. It's as ridiculous as saying 300 (+/- 233%)

And if you are a developer what could you possibly do with such a vague sales report? Is my target audience 300 users or 1000? What possible advantage is there in not sharing these numbers, I don't know. Yes, releasing them would make A-Eon a target of some criticism but surely they would be used to that by now. They should focus on the positives; There's enough flag wavers out there. Well, somewhere between 300 and 1000 of them.
